Product Details

RMBIO uses premium grade FBS as the starting material for our IgG Depleted FBS. We then utilize a series of chromatography procedures to reduce the IgG content. The resulting FBS has an average IgG level of less than 5 µg/mL and cell growth performance comparable to the starting material. The average level of IgG in normal fetal calf serum is approximately 70-300 µg/mL.

  • Gamma irradiated at 25-40kGy
  • Total IgG content below 5 µg/mL
  • IgG depleted FBS performs well in monoclonal antibody production
  • Triple 0.1 µm filtered
  • Large lot sizes >1000 Liters available
  • Custom packaging sizes available upon request
  • All fetal bovine serum is fully traceable and is sourced from audited suppliers
  • Storage conditions: ≤ -10° C

 

Gamma Irradiation 101
Gamma irradiation is a physical inactivation approach used to achieve pathogen reduction in the serum. This mitigates risk from low-level contaminants that may not be detected through viral or mycoplasma testing. RMBIO serum is gamma irradiated via controlled exposure to Cobalt 60 at an industry standard dose of 25-40kGy. Most typical viral contaminants of bovine serum are readily inactivated at this irradiation range. Advantages of gamma irradiation include:

  • No potential for residual contaminants
  • Widely accepted by pharmaceutical and research industries
  • Accepted by regulatory agencies
  • Minimal effect on product performance
  • Effective virus inactivation

    IgG Depleted Fetal Bovine Serum (FBS) specific product test requirements and typical values are given below:


    Parameter Method Specification
    IgG ELISA < 5.0
    Total Protein Colorimetric Assay 3.0 - 4.5 g/dL
    Osmolality By Osmometer 280 - 340 mOsm/Kg
    pH pH Meter 7.0 - 8.0
    Hemoglobin Contract Lab < 25 mg/dl
    Albumin Contract Lab 1.7 - 3.4 g/dL
    Endotoxin LAL < 10 EU/ml
    Electrophoretic ID Gel Electrophoresis Characteristic
    Other Parameters Comprehensive Chemistry Testing As Reported
    Gamma Irradiated 25-40kGy
